About the role
The Apex Group was established in Bermuda in 2003 and is now one of the world’s largest fund administration and middle office solutions providers.
Our business is unique in its ability to reach globally, service locally and provide cross-jurisdictional services. With our clients at the heart of everything we do, our hard-working team has successfully delivered on an unprecedented growth and transformation journey, and we are now represented by over circa 13,000 employees across 112 offices worldwide.Your career with us should reflect your energy and passion.
That’s why, at Apex Group, we will do more than simply ‘empower’ you. We will work to supercharge your unique skills and experience.
Take the lead and we’ll give you the support you need to be at the top of your game. And we offer you the freedom to be a positive disrupter and turn big ideas into bold, industry-changing realities.
For our business, for clients, and for you
General Description of the Job
As a Senior Data Engineer, you will be a driving force towards data engineering excellence.
Working with other data engineers, analysts, and the architecture function, you’ll be involved in building out a modern data platform using a number of cutting-edge technologies in a multi-cloud environment.
You’ll have the opportunity to spread your knowledge and skills across multiple areas, with involvement in a range of different functional areas.
As the business grows, we want our staff to grow with us, so there will be plenty of opportunity to learn and upskill in areas such as data pipelines, data integrations, data preparation, data models, analytical and reporting marts.
While work is often based on business requirements and design concepts, you’ll also play a major role in the continuous development and maturing of design patterns and automation processes for others to follow.
You will report to the Head of Data Engineering.
Responsibilities
• Deliver solutions and patterns through Agile methodologies as part of a squad.
• Collaborate with customers, partners, and peers to identify data requirements.
• Help break down large problems into smaller iterative steps.
• Contribute to defining the prioritisation of the squad backlog.
• Build out the modern data platform, including data pipelines, integrations, preparation layers, data models, and analytical/reporting marts.
• Determine the most appropriate tools, methods, and design patterns to satisfy requirements.
• Proactively suggest improvements where issues are identified.
• Prepare data for use within APIs.
• Document, support, manage, and maintain the modern data platform built within the squad.
• Provide guidance and training to downstream consumers on how best to use the platform data.
• Support and build new data APIs.
• Contribute to promoting and educating the business on the value and better use of data.
• Comply with all Apex policies.
• Perform any additional duties instructed directly by the Managing Directors in accordance with Article 6.2 of the employment agreement.
Communication
The Senior Data Engineer works in direct contact with the rest of the team members and cooperates with other officers under the supervision of their Line Manager.
Experience and Skills
• Data Warehousing and Data Modelling.
• Data Lakes (AWS Lake Formation, Azure Data Lake).
• Cloud Data Warehouses (AWS Redshift, Azure Synapse, Snowflake).
• ETL/ELT/Pipeline tools (AWS Glue, Azure Data Factory, FiveTran, Stitch).
• Data Message Bus/Pub-Sub systems (AWS SNS & SQS, Azure ASQ, Kafka, RabbitMQ).
• Data programming languages (SQL, Python, Scala, Java).
• Cloud Workflow Services (AWS Step Functions, Azure Logic Apps, Camunda).
• Interactive Query Services (AWS Athena, Azure Data Lake Analytics).
• Event and schedule management (AWS Lambda Functions, Azure Functions).
• Traditional Microsoft BI Stack (SQL Server, SSIS, SSAS, SSRS).
• Reporting and visualisation tools (Power BI, QuickSight, Mode).
• NoSQL & Graph Databases (AWS Neptune, Azure Cosmos, Neo4j) – Desirable.
• API Management – Desirable.
Core Skills
• Excellent communication and interpersonal skills.
• Critical thinking and research capabilities.
• Strong problem-solving skills.
• Ability to plan and manage workloads independently.
• Ability to work on own initiative as well as part of a wider team.
• Working knowledge of Agile Software Development Lifecycles.
Disclaimer: Unsolicited CVs sent to Apex (Talent Acquisition Team or Hiring Managers) by recruitment agencies will not be accepted for this position. Apex operates a direct sourcing model and where agency assistance is required, the Talent Acquisition team will engage directly with our exclusive recruitment partners.
Skills & Tags
Aplyr's read
Apex Group is a dynamic player in financial services, linking investors with opportunities through innovative capital introduction and investment management solutions.
What's promising
- •Apex Group offers diverse roles, from technical positions to client-facing roles, indicating a broad operational scope.
- •The company emphasizes innovative solutions in capital introduction, appealing to those interested in cutting-edge financial services.
- •Apex Group's global presence provides employees with opportunities for international exposure and career growth.
What to watch
- •Limited public information about company culture may concern potential applicants seeking a transparent work environment.
- •The specialized nature of roles may not suit those seeking entry-level positions or career changes.
- •Rapid industry changes in financial services could pose stability risks for employees.
Why Apex Group
- •Apex Group focuses on connecting investors with opportunities, setting it apart from traditional financial service providers.
- •The company's emphasis on capital introduction services is a distinctive aspect of its business model.
- •Apex Group's diverse role offerings suggest a commitment to comprehensive financial solutions.
Aplyr’s read is generated by AI from public sources. Was it useful?
About Apex Group
Apex Capital Introduction Services provides innovative solutions for capital introduction and investment management, focusing on connecting investors with investment opportunities.